.batch-rename-workbench-module__Qp7o_G__root{gap:16px;display:grid}.batch-rename-workbench-module__Qp7o_G__dropStage,.batch-rename-workbench-module__Qp7o_G__controlStage,.batch-rename-workbench-module__Qp7o_G__tableCard,.batch-rename-workbench-module__Qp7o_G__emptyState{border:1px solid var(--line);background:var(--card);box-shadow:var(--shadow);border-radius:24px}.batch-rename-workbench-module__Qp7o_G__connectorBadge{border-radius:999px;align-items:center;min-height:30px;padding:0 10px;font-size:.8rem;font-weight:700;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__connectorMuted{color:var(--muted);background:#eff7ffeb}.batch-rename-workbench-module__Qp7o_G__connectorReady{color:#18784a;background:#3191641f}.batch-rename-workbench-module__Qp7o_G__connectorWarning{color:#9b5d00;background:#d68d1f24}.batch-rename-workbench-module__Qp7o_G__dropStage{padding:16px}.batch-rename-workbench-module__Qp7o_G__dropStageCompact{padding:12px}.batch-rename-workbench-module__Qp7o_G__dropzone{cursor:pointer;background:#f7fbffe6;border:1px dashed #4384d64d;border-radius:24px;grid-template-columns:auto minmax(0,1fr) auto;align-items:center;gap:18px;min-height:200px;padding:22px 24px;transition:border-color .14s,box-shadow .14s,min-height .18s,padding .18s,transform .14s;display:grid}.batch-rename-workbench-module__Qp7o_G__dropzone:hover{border-color:#4384d67a;transform:translateY(-1px);box-shadow:0 20px 46px #4d84c624}.batch-rename-workbench-module__Qp7o_G__dropzone:focus-visible{border-color:#4384d67a;outline:0;box-shadow:0 0 0 4px #1f6fd61a,0 20px 46px #4d84c624}.batch-rename-workbench-module__Qp7o_G__dropzoneCompact{gap:14px;min-height:92px;padding:14px 16px}.batch-rename-workbench-module__Qp7o_G__dropVisual{background:linear-gradient(#fafcfffa,#e8f2fff5);border-radius:20px;place-items:center;width:84px;height:84px;transition:width .18s,height .18s,border-radius .18s;display:grid;box-shadow:inset 0 0 0 1px #6190d41f}.batch-rename-workbench-module__Qp7o_G__dropzoneCompact .batch-rename-workbench-module__Qp7o_G__dropVisual{border-radius:16px;width:52px;height:52px}.batch-rename-workbench-module__Qp7o_G__dropVisual svg{color:#86a9d7;width:54px;height:54px;transition:width .18s,height .18s}.batch-rename-workbench-module__Qp7o_G__dropzoneCompact .batch-rename-workbench-module__Qp7o_G__dropVisual svg{width:34px;height:34px}.batch-rename-workbench-module__Qp7o_G__dropCopy{gap:6px;min-width:0;display:grid}.batch-rename-workbench-module__Qp7o_G__dropCopy strong{word-break:break-word;font-size:clamp(1rem,1.8vw,1.28rem);line-height:1.28}.batch-rename-workbench-module__Qp7o_G__dropzoneCompact .batch-rename-workbench-module__Qp7o_G__dropCopy strong{font-size:.94rem}.batch-rename-workbench-module__Qp7o_G__dropCopy p{max-width:620px;color:var(--muted);margin:0;font-size:.88rem;line-height:1.55}.batch-rename-workbench-module__Qp7o_G__folderDigest{grid-template-columns:repeat(2,minmax(78px,1fr));gap:8px;display:grid}.batch-rename-workbench-module__Qp7o_G__folderDigest div{background:#ffffffbd;border:1px solid #5a92db24;border-radius:14px;gap:4px;padding:10px 12px;display:grid}.batch-rename-workbench-module__Qp7o_G__folderDigest span{color:var(--muted);font-size:.8rem}.batch-rename-workbench-module__Qp7o_G__folderDigest strong{font-size:1rem}.batch-rename-workbench-module__Qp7o_G__dropActions{justify-content:flex-end;align-items:center;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__controlStage,.batch-rename-workbench-module__Qp7o_G__tableCard{padding:16px}.batch-rename-workbench-module__Qp7o_G__controlStage{gap:12px;display:grid}.batch-rename-workbench-module__Qp7o_G__controlHeader{justify-content:flex-end;align-items:center;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__connectorStatusGroup{align-items:center;gap:8px;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__controlLabel{color:var(--muted);font-size:.78rem;font-weight:700}.batch-rename-workbench-module__Qp7o_G__refreshIconButton{width:32px;height:32px;color:var(--accent);cursor:pointer;background:#eff7ffeb;border:1px solid #5f98e03d;border-radius:999px;justify-content:center;align-items:center;padding:0;transition:transform .12s,background-color .12s,border-color .12s,opacity .12s;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__refreshIconButton:hover{transform:translateY(-1px)}.batch-rename-workbench-module__Qp7o_G__refreshIconButton:focus-visible{outline:0;box-shadow:0 0 0 4px #428eff1f}.batch-rename-workbench-module__Qp7o_G__refreshIconButton svg{width:16px;height:16px}.batch-rename-workbench-module__Qp7o_G__tableHeader h2{margin:0 0 4px;font-size:1rem}.batch-rename-workbench-module__Qp7o_G__controlBar{grid-template-columns:minmax(0,1fr) auto;align-items:end;gap:10px;display:grid}.batch-rename-workbench-module__Qp7o_G__inlineField{gap:6px;display:grid}.batch-rename-workbench-module__Qp7o_G__inlineFieldLabel{color:var(--muted);font-size:.78rem;font-weight:700}.batch-rename-workbench-module__Qp7o_G__textInput{width:100%;min-height:40px;color:var(--text);background:#ffffffeb;border:1px solid #5b8fda3d;border-radius:14px;outline:none;padding:9px 11px;font-size:.9rem;transition:border-color .12s,box-shadow .12s,background-color .12s}.batch-rename-workbench-module__Qp7o_G__textInput:focus,.batch-rename-workbench-module__Qp7o_G__inlineInput:focus{background:#fff;border-color:#428eff85;box-shadow:0 0 0 4px #428eff1f}.batch-rename-workbench-module__Qp7o_G__inlineActions{justify-content:flex-end;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__feedbackStack{gap:8px;display:grid}.batch-rename-workbench-module__Qp7o_G__message,.batch-rename-workbench-module__Qp7o_G__error{border-radius:14px;margin:0;padding:9px 11px;font-size:.88rem;line-height:1.6}.batch-rename-workbench-module__Qp7o_G__message{color:var(--accent);background:#2470d81a}.batch-rename-workbench-module__Qp7o_G__error{color:var(--danger);background:#9d2e1f1f}.batch-rename-workbench-module__Qp7o_G__tableCard{gap:14px;display:grid}.batch-rename-workbench-module__Qp7o_G__tableHeader{justify-content:space-between;align-items:flex-start;gap:12px;display:flex}.batch-rename-workbench-module__Qp7o_G__tableHeader p{color:var(--muted);margin:0;font-size:.86rem;line-height:1.55}.batch-rename-workbench-module__Qp7o_G__tableWrap{border:1px solid #5887d329;border-radius:16px;overflow:auto}.batch-rename-workbench-module__Qp7o_G__table{border-collapse:collapse;width:100%}.batch-rename-workbench-module__Qp7o_G__table thead th{color:var(--muted);text-align:left;background:#f4f9fff5;padding:12px 14px;font-size:.78rem;font-weight:700}.batch-rename-workbench-module__Qp7o_G__table tbody td{vertical-align:top;border-top:1px solid #5887d31f;padding:14px}.batch-rename-workbench-module__Qp7o_G__checkboxCell{width:68px}.batch-rename-workbench-module__Qp7o_G__checkboxCell input{width:16px;height:16px;accent-color:var(--accent)}.batch-rename-workbench-module__Qp7o_G__nameCell{gap:6px;display:grid}.batch-rename-workbench-module__Qp7o_G__nameCellInteractive{cursor:text}.batch-rename-workbench-module__Qp7o_G__nameMetaRow{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__nameCell strong{word-break:break-all;font-size:.9rem;line-height:1.5}.batch-rename-workbench-module__Qp7o_G__nameCell span{color:var(--muted);font-size:.8rem;line-height:1.55}.batch-rename-workbench-module__Qp7o_G__inlineEditor{gap:8px;display:grid}.batch-rename-workbench-module__Qp7o_G__editorHint{color:var(--muted);font-size:.76rem;line-height:1.5}.batch-rename-workbench-module__Qp7o_G__editorInputRow{flex-wrap:wrap;align-items:center;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__editorAffix{min-height:36px;color:var(--accent);background:#f4f9fff5;border:1px solid #5f98e033;border-radius:12px;align-items:center;padding:0 10px;font-size:.78rem;font-weight:700;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__inlineInput{min-height:40px;color:var(--text);background:#fafcfff5;border:1px solid #5b8fda3d;border-radius:12px;outline:none;flex:220px;padding:9px 11px;font-size:.88rem;transition:border-color .12s,box-shadow .12s,background-color .12s}.batch-rename-workbench-module__Qp7o_G__editorActions{flex-wrap:wrap;gap:8px;display:flex}.batch-rename-workbench-module__Qp7o_G__statusPill{border-radius:999px;align-items:center;min-height:28px;padding:0 10px;font-size:.76rem;font-weight:700;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__statusReady{color:#18784a;background:#3191641f}.batch-rename-workbench-module__Qp7o_G__statusConflict{color:#9b5d00;background:#d68d1f24}.batch-rename-workbench-module__Qp7o_G__statusInvalid{color:var(--danger);background:#c94b5f24}.batch-rename-workbench-module__Qp7o_G__statusMuted{color:var(--muted);background:#7a92aa1f}.batch-rename-workbench-module__Qp7o_G__primaryButton,.batch-rename-workbench-module__Qp7o_G__secondaryButton,.batch-rename-workbench-module__Qp7o_G__selectionButton,.batch-rename-workbench-module__Qp7o_G__inlineAction,.batch-rename-workbench-module__Qp7o_G__inlineActionMuted{cursor:pointer;border-radius:999px;justify-content:center;align-items:center;min-height:40px;padding:10px 14px;font-size:.9rem;font-weight:700;text-decoration:none;transition:transform .12s,opacity .12s,background-color .12s,border-color .12s,color .12s;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__primaryButton:hover,.batch-rename-workbench-module__Qp7o_G__secondaryButton:hover,.batch-rename-workbench-module__Qp7o_G__selectionButton:hover,.batch-rename-workbench-module__Qp7o_G__inlineAction:hover,.batch-rename-workbench-module__Qp7o_G__inlineActionMuted:hover{transform:translateY(-1px)}.batch-rename-workbench-module__Qp7o_G__primaryButton:disabled,.batch-rename-workbench-module__Qp7o_G__secondaryButton:disabled,.batch-rename-workbench-module__Qp7o_G__selectionButton:disabled,.batch-rename-workbench-module__Qp7o_G__inlineAction:disabled,.batch-rename-workbench-module__Qp7o_G__inlineActionMuted:disabled{opacity:.5;cursor:not-allowed}.batch-rename-workbench-module__Qp7o_G__primaryButton{color:#fff;background:linear-gradient(135deg,#1f6fd6,#45a2ff);border:0;box-shadow:0 10px 24px #367dd438}.batch-rename-workbench-module__Qp7o_G__secondaryButton,.batch-rename-workbench-module__Qp7o_G__selectionButton,.batch-rename-workbench-module__Qp7o_G__inlineActionMuted{color:var(--accent);background:#eff7ffeb;border:1px solid #5f98e03d}.batch-rename-workbench-module__Qp7o_G__inlineAction{width:fit-content;min-height:32px;color:var(--accent);background:#eff7ffeb;border:1px solid #5f98e03d;padding:0 12px;font-size:.8rem}.batch-rename-workbench-module__Qp7o_G__inlineActionMuted{width:fit-content;min-height:32px;color:var(--muted);background:#f8fafcf5;border:1px solid #7a92aa38;padding:0 12px;font-size:.8rem}.batch-rename-workbench-module__Qp7o_G__manualTag{min-height:24px;color:var(--accent);background:#2470d81a;border-radius:999px;align-items:center;padding:0 10px;font-size:.76rem;font-weight:700;display:inline-flex}.batch-rename-workbench-module__Qp7o_G__emptyState{text-align:center;background:linear-gradient(#fbfdfffa,#f4f9fff5),radial-gradient(circle at top,#7cb0ff14,#0000 55%);border-radius:24px;place-items:center;gap:12px;min-height:280px;padding:24px;display:grid}.batch-rename-workbench-module__Qp7o_G__emptyState svg{color:#8da2ba;width:52px;height:52px}.batch-rename-workbench-module__Qp7o_G__emptyState strong{font-size:1rem}.batch-rename-workbench-module__Qp7o_G__emptyState span{max-width:380px;color:var(--muted);line-height:1.7}@media (max-width:1100px){.batch-rename-workbench-module__Qp7o_G__dropzone,.batch-rename-workbench-module__Qp7o_G__dropzoneCompact{grid-template-columns:1fr;justify-items:start}.batch-rename-workbench-module__Qp7o_G__folderDigest{width:100%;max-width:260px}.batch-rename-workbench-module__Qp7o_G__controlHeader,.batch-rename-workbench-module__Qp7o_G__tableHeader{flex-direction:column;align-items:flex-start}}@media (max-width:760px){.batch-rename-workbench-module__Qp7o_G__dropStage,.batch-rename-workbench-module__Qp7o_G__controlStage,.batch-rename-workbench-module__Qp7o_G__tableCard{padding:14px}.batch-rename-workbench-module__Qp7o_G__dropzone{border-radius:24px;min-height:180px;padding:18px 16px}.batch-rename-workbench-module__Qp7o_G__dropzoneCompact{min-height:0;padding:16px}.batch-rename-workbench-module__Qp7o_G__controlBar{grid-template-columns:1fr}.batch-rename-workbench-module__Qp7o_G__primaryButton,.batch-rename-workbench-module__Qp7o_G__secondaryButton,.batch-rename-workbench-module__Qp7o_G__selectionButton{width:100%}.batch-rename-workbench-module__Qp7o_G__inlineActions,.batch-rename-workbench-module__Qp7o_G__editorActions{flex-direction:column;width:100%}.batch-rename-workbench-module__Qp7o_G__tableHeader{display:grid}}
